Gov't Incentivizes Full Vaccination With $10,000 Offer | The Business Report
@Jun 9 2021 04:36 PM
The Jamaican government is set to provide an incentive of $10,000 to citizens 60 years and older who have been fully vaccinated by the Ministry of Health And Wellness. Ministry of Finance and The Public Service, Dr. Nigel Clarke made the announcement in Parliament on Tuesday. Gabrielle Thompson reports.

Entertainment Sector To Get $50M Special Support
@Jun 9 2021 03:30 PM
50 million dollars has been earmarked to fund a special support package for the Entertainment, Culture and Creative Industries. Portfolio Minister Olivia Grange made the announcement while making her contribution to the 2021/22 Sectoral Debate in the House of Representatives, on Tuesday. Minister Grange also told members that several facilities like Independence Park Trelawny Stadium and the Port Royal Entertainment Zone, have been included in the list of venues as part of the safe re-opening of the entertainment sector. Parliamentarians To Argue Sexual Harassment Bill
@Jun 9 2021 02:30 PM
Debate on the report of the Joint Select Committee which examined the Sexual Harassment Bill will begin next Tuesday. That’s the word from Minister of Culture, Gender entertainment and sport Olivia Grange. Rick's Café Cleared To Reopen By The Government
@Jun 9 2021 01:58 PM
Rick’s Café in Negril has been cleared by the government to reopen. The announcement came from Local Government and Rural Development Minister, Desmond McKenzie at Wednesday’s post cabinet press briefing.
The venue was ordered closed for seven days, a day after flagrant breaches of of COVID-19 protocols were observed in a video that went viral at a Mocha Fest party that was held at the venue on Thursday, May 27. Minister Mckenzie said his team with the café’s management on Friday June 4.
